One thing I learned watching airport security documentaries is that you can take large amounts of cash with you, but the important thing is you have to declare the amount you're carrying if it's $10,000 or more. It's as simple as that.
@Jake12220
@Jake12220 6 жыл бұрын
Kinda... First up if you take more than $10k into another country then u might get taxed or fined a percentage of the amount if you do declare it and u might lose it all if you don't. Second if you carry a lot of cash you may be required to justify why you have it and if they aren't happy with the answer they may confiscate it. Lastly be careful in certain parts of America as cops can confiscate large amounts of cash and claim it is being used for drugs or other illegal activities and then you have to prove it's not. The stupid thing is that they charge the money with the offence not you so you don't get any legal protections including innocent until proven guilty (its possibly the most corrupt law in America)
